The Spirit of God, commanding through the mouth of David complete hatred of invisible spiritual enemies, teaching us to resort to prayer to God for contrition and destruction of them, at the same time demands from us love for our enemies - men, demands forgiveness of the insults inflicted on us from our neighbors, demands this with the invocation: “O Lord my God,” the Psalmist prays, “if I have done this, if there is unrighteousness in my hand, if I reward those who repay me with evil, so that I may fall away from my enemies; let the enemy take my soul in marriage, and let him overwhelm and trample my belly into the ground, and place my glory in the dust” (Ps. 7:4-6). Here are two sides that do evil: fellow humans and devils. The Holy Spirit teaches us that by taking vengeance, repaying one's neighbor evil for evil - with words, or deeds, or thoughts - a person calls upon himself the battle of an invisible enemy, victory, overthrow by him, loss of grace. “Glory” is the grace of the Spirit. “He who prays for people who cause offense,” said St. Mark the Ascetic, “crushes demons; but he who disputes with the first is crushed by the second.”
You have experienced all this through your own experience. So, reject all excuses, which are all wrong, because they oppose the commandment of God; try without fail to acquire love for your enemies, and until you are able to take this stronghold, “strengthen your battle,” constant battle, repeat attacks after attacks. That is, pray for those from whom you are suffering, and fulfill what the Lord commanded regarding your enemies at the end of the 5th chapter of the Gospel of Matthew - you will certainly receive healing! In due time, the banner of victory, the banner of the Cross of Christ, will begin to flutter on the walls of your Jerusalem. 158.
